By Hiromi Tanaka on Friday, November 12, 2004 - 1:44 pm:What ia Bunko? Bunko is a Japanese word, which means private library. It is open for international kids. A Bunko is not only a place to read or borrow good books. It is a place for many activitiesFstory telling, word games, singing songs and drama practice. IC Bunko are for children who are bilingual, or bicultural,or multaicultural. I am starting new English Bunko at YoyogiUehara Area for kinder to school age kids.
